LETTER NO:8/16(1)/61-PR dated 23 January 1961
Section 314 does not make it clear if a special resolution is required to be passed if an employee of company becomes related to a Director of the Company during the course of his employment.
a).In case he had been appointed before the director becomes a Director of the Company; and
b).In Case he had been appointed after the Director became a Director which contingency is not provided for under the newly inserted Sub Section (1A).
DEPARTMENT CLARIFICATION:
The Department's view is that only the case of employee-relatives,already in office before the relative becomes a Director ,are covered by sub section (1A) of the amended Section 314.As Such,where an employee is appointed to his office before the Director becomes a Director but the employee becomes related to the Directors afterwards,as well as the cases falling under category (b) in the query,will require special resolutions to be passed under Section 314(1).
